ADHD Private Assessments
Adults seeking an answer to a medical issue can benefit from a private assessment. It's important to choose the right specialist. Examine certifications and academic qualifications. Also, do some research on your own. Ask your family, friends and coworkers for suggestions.
The BBC's Panorama documentary raised concerns about the quality of private ADHD assessments. Some clinics rush through the process and put profit before patient well-being.
Cost
The cost of an ADHD evaluation can be a bit different. It depends on who performs the assessment and if you have any neuropsychological tests conducted. The cost can also be affected by your insurance coverage. Certain private insurers will pay for a portion or all the cost of an ADHD assessment. It is essential to inquire with your insurance provider prior to making an appointment. Some companies allow you to pay in installments for the exam which can be more affordable.
The first step in the process of determining if you suffer from ADHD is to consult with your psychiatrist or doctor. This can be accomplished via telephone or videoconference or in person. You'll need an inventory of your symptoms and medical history, which includes any previous assessments you've been through. The doctor will also interview you and ask about how your ADHD symptoms affect your daily life. You will be asked to describe your symptoms and the impact they have affected your professional and personal relationships.
Your GP may recommend you to a specialist who can assess your ADHD. It can be a lengthy process. In some instances, you might need to wait for months before being seen. If you suffer from ADHD symptoms and wish to begin treatment sooner private clinics are a great choice. These clinics are expensive. You should look for an organization that has a shared-care arrangement with your GP so you only pay the NHS prescription fee.
Contacting a mental health charity, such as ADDUK, is another option to get an ADHD assessment. The charity can provide you with a support letter to present to your GP to encourage them to refer you for an ADHD assessment. You may also find a psychologist who specializes in adult ADHD.

Time to wait
ADHD is a complex disorder and can be difficult for adults to be diagnosed. As a result, some patients wait years for an ADHD assessment and diagnosis. This can have grave implications for mental well-being. Undiagnosed ADHD can cause depression, anxiety and addiction to drugs. It can also make people more vulnerable to suicide. In addition, it could increase the likelihood of accidents and other medical issues. People with ADHD are also five times more likely than the average population to consider suicide.
Adults can receive an ADHD diagnosis from their GP. Some people opt for private treatment because of the long wait times. These services are available in hospitals and wellness centers. They are run by experts who can test adults for ADHD. The assessment process will take into consideration both your current and past symptoms. You will be asked to rate the severity of your symptoms in various social situations and phases of life. Additionally, the expert will assess your body language and listen to the way you speak. The expert will also ask about your family history and any other medical issues you might have.
If you are diagnosed with ADHD If you are diagnosed with ADHD, your GP can prescribe medication for you. However, you should be aware that this may cost you more. It is possible that you won't receive the same medication as prescribed by your GP when it's private diagnosis. This is a concern in the UK because some pharmacies will not give ADHD medications to people who have private diagnoses.
The time required to complete an ADHD assessment is determined by various factors. The first is the standard of the evaluation. It is essential for the evaluation to follow guidelines established by the National Institute of Heath and Care Excellence. Second, it is important that the person performing the evaluation has had experience diagnosing ADHD.
Panorama the BBC show has conducted an investigation which revealed that many Private Adhd Assessment Isle Of Wight clinics aren't reliable in their assessments of ADHD. The undercover journalist was diagnosed with ADHD in three different private clinics. This raised the possibility that people might be misdiagnosed and receive powerful drugs without being informed of their potential side effects for a long time.
